BOUNDARY FEEDBACK STABILIZATION OF NONUNIFORM TIMOSHENKO BEAM WITH A TIPLOAD |

Abstract: | The boundary stabilization problem of a Timoshenko beam attached with a mass at one
end is studied. First, with linear boundary force feedback and moment control simultaneously
at the end attached with the load, the energy corresponding to the closed loop system is proven
to be exponentially convergent to zero as time t -- oo. Then, some counterexamples are given
to show that, in other cases, the corresponding closed loop system is, in general, not stable
asymtotically, let alone exponentially. |
| |
Keywords: | Timoshenko beam Boundary feedback control C0 semigroups Exponential stability Multiplier method |
